Ken Hyland provides an authoritative discussion of key aspects of writing for academic publication.
As well as outlining implications for pedagogy in the English-language classroom, Hyland fully evaluates the social practices surrounding knowledge creation and the political implications of global publishing.
Key Features :
The author discusses the impact of English as a global academic language
The growth of the assessment culture surrounding publication
The practices of knowledge construction at institutional and local levels
The emergence of Open Access and social media publishing.
